Tips for using Palm Bay Social effectively

Because it’s a font duo, take advantage of layering. Try setting your main message in the script and supporting text (dates, locations, prices) in the sans serif. Keep spacing generous crowded layouts can undermine the airy, relaxed feeling the font aims for.

Color choices matter too. Soft corals, seafoam greens, warm taupes, or even classic navy-and-cream pair beautifully. Avoid overly bright neons or stark black-on-white unless you’re intentionally going for contrast.

And remember: less is often more. One strong headline in Palm Bay Social can anchor an entire design. You don’t need to use it everywhere to make an impact.
